Plants Vs Zombies: Battle for Neigborville won't load.

Hello!

I recently got Battle for Neighborville off of Origin Vault Access, and I got very excited to play it, as my PC met all of the requirements, how ever, when launching the game, it does the easy anti-cheat load, then a black window appears, titled, "PVZ Battle for Neighborville", and it stays like that, and never shuts down or boots up the game, it's just a black window.

Can anyone possibly help with this?

  • Hey @633515

    @kingkongus 

    Can you try repairing the "Picnic" file in the EasyAntiCheat Folder?

    Make sure you're fully closed out of Origin, including Task manager.

    Go to where you have Battle for Neighborville installed, open the Easy Anti Cheat Folder, and you should see a "EasyAntiCheat_setup.exe" file there.

    Open that, select "Picnic" from the drop down menu, and click Repair.

    Then, run Origin and Battle for Neighborville as Administrator, and let us know if you're able to launch the game.
